Sex: Can He Tell Whether or Not I'm a Virgin?By:
Are guys always able to tell whether or not a girl is a virgin when they have sex with her? Some say they always know, but what is the real deal?
No. Not every virgin will bleed when she has sex for the first time. Not every virgin has a tight hymen that can be felt to "pop" with her first act of intercourse.
The hymen is a membrane that partially covers the vaginal opening. In some women, the hymen has only tiny openings through which menstrual blood can escape, but in others, the hymen is just a rim of tissue. Use of tampons or even routine gynecological exams can stretch the hymen so it does not tear during that first sexual encounter. Or a woman can have her hymen torn before she has sex, by trauma such as falling onto an object; just because her hymen was torn through trauma does not mean she is no longer a virgin. A virgin is someone, male or female, who has never had sexual intercourse. Being a virgin is not something to be embarrassed about and you may want to discuss this with your partner.
